Advanced Compression Techniques: Preserving Quality, Maximizing Reduction
At the heart of the Secure Contract Compressor are its advanced compression algorithms. These are not your run-of-the-mill ZIP or RAR functions. Instead, they employ a suite of techniques tailored to the specific characteristics of PDF files, particularly those containing legal text, images, and complex formatting. Image optimization, for instance, is a key component. Legal documents often contain scanned exhibits, scanned signatures, or diagrams. The compressor can intelligently re-encode these images using more efficient formats or resolutions suitable for digital transfer and viewing, without any discernible loss of clarity when viewed on screen or even printed at standard resolutions. It understands that a 600 DPI scanned signature looks impressive but is often overkill for email transmission.
Furthermore, it analyzes the redundant data within PDF structures. Large PDFs can contain a surprising amount of repeated information or inefficiently encoded objects. The Secure Contract Compressor identifies and consolidates these elements, leading to significant file size reductions. It's a meticulous process that can often achieve reductions of 30-70% or even more, depending on the original file's composition.

1. Overcoming Email Attachment Size Limits
This is, arguably, the most immediate and widely felt pain point. Standard email providers often have attachment size limits ranging from 10MB to 25MB. Large, encrypted legal contracts, discovery exhibits, or even comprehensive due diligence reports can easily exceed these limits. Sending them requires workarounds like cloud storage links, which can be cumbersome and introduce potential security concerns if not managed properly. The Secure Contract Compressor transforms this scenario. By reducing a 30MB PDF to under 10MB, you can now attach it directly to an email, ensuring prompt and reliable delivery.
